Eat a variety of nutritious foods, including 2 ½ - 3 cups of vegetables a day, whole grain foods, fruits and a variety of plant-based proteins. These contain vitamins and minerals that help the systems in the body work together for better health and minimize the risk of inflammation. Stay hydrated by drinking adequate amounts of water each day.

The CDC has simplified its recommendations for how long to stay home and isolate after testing positive or experiencing symptoms to be consistent across COVID-19, influenza, and RSV infections. This way, anyone who develops symptoms can follow the same isolation guidance, irrespective of what respiratory virus they're infected with.

Practicing these good habits is also a great way to stay healthy: If you're feeling ill, keep your distance from others and avoid close contact with those who may have COVID-19 or the flu. Wash your hands often to prevent the spread of the virus. Cover your mouth when sneezing and keep from rubbing your eyes, mouth and nose.

COVID-19 vaccines can help keep you from getting very sick. COVID-19 vaccines can help keep you from going to the hospital. The COVID-19 virus has changed over time. Different versions of the virus are called "variants.". COVID-19 booster shots can help stop new variants. Stay up to date on your COVID-19 vaccines and booster shots.

Respirators (for example, N95) are made to protect you by fitting closely on the face to filter out particles, including the virus that causes COVID-19. They can also block droplets and particles you breathe, cough, or sneeze out so you do not spread them to others. Respirators (for example, N95) provide higher protection than masks.
